Ханшин Тайгерс, known as Hanshin Tigers in English, is a professional baseball team based in Nishinomiya, Hyōgo Prefecture, Japan. They are a member of the Central League in Nippon Professional Baseball (NPB). Established in 1935, the team derives its name from the Hanshin Railway Company, which owns the franchise. The team’s mascot is a tiger, symbolising strength and agility. The Hanshin Tigers have a passionate fan base and are known for their fierce rivalry with the Yomiuri Giants, often regarded as one of the most celebrated matchups in Japanese baseball. The team’s colors are black and yellow, reflecting the tiger theme. Their home games are played at Koshien Stadium, which is renowned for its historic significance in high school baseball as well. The Hanshin Tigers have a rich history, including multiple championships, and they are a significant cultural phenomenon in the Kansai region of Japan.
